Preface

Nearly 99 percent of the deaths of children under five occurs in developing countries. Japan has achieved one of the best child health indicators in the past 50 years. Now we have an obligation to support the children of the world. According to WHO Millennium Developmental Goals, some of these goals aim to make achievements in pediatric mortality, maternal health and infectious diseases. Pediatric and maternal health specialists are expected to make contributions to these areas. ラオスの子ども達の写真


History
Feb. 2005 Former-President Dr. Masayoshi Yanagisawa and his group visited Lao P.D.R.
Nov. 2005 Director of Research Center Dr. Tadatoshi Kuratsuji completed a Friendship agreement between National Mother and Child Health Hospital, Vientiane, and National Center for Child Health and Development, Tokyo.
Dec. 2005 Cohort study of Lao children was started in Vientiane.
Injury prevention study of adolescent motorcyclist was started in Vientiane.
